Eden Grange care home is the proud winner of the prestigious Knight Frank Care Home Design Award, in collaboration with multi award-winning Catalyst Interior Design who were commissioned to design and fit out our luxury Battersea care home.

It is part of the Cinnamon Care Collection group, which is proud to be recognised as one of the Top 20 Large Care Home Groups in the UK for the 7th year running by independent reviewer Carehome.co.uk.

Located in the heart of Battersea, Eden Grange combines exquisite surroundings with first-class residential and dementia care 24 hours a day. It also offers professional nursing care that is tailored to each resident’s medical needs.

For families and carers who need that little extra support, Eden Grange offers respite care and short-stays to take care of your loved one whilst you take a well-earned break.

Our Building and Facilities

Residents enjoy access to the peaceful landscaped courtyard garden and five-star facilities within the surrounding retirement village.

Restaurant

Enjoy a quick lunch, dinner with friends or a special occasion meal at Eden Court’s exclusive restaurant. Delicious, freshly cooked food in a relaxed atmosphere with friendly service.

Café/bar

Catch up with friends over coffee or enjoy a cocktail in Eden Court’s sociable café/bar.

The Salon

An onsite hair & nail studio means you won’t have to go out to be spoilt. Whether it’s just a quick trim and tidy up or a re-style and pamper, The Salon is the perfect place to have some ‘me time’.

Activity Studio

With regular activities throughout the week, there’s something for everyone to enjoy in our dedicated activities space. Our social events and activities staff take their cue from you and help to organise the things you like to do.

Fitness Studio

As the saying goes ‘use it or lose it’! The Fitness Studio has regular fitness classes such a Yoga and Pilates as well as equipment to help with strength, balance and cardiovascular.

Courtyard and Roof Terrace

A beautifully landscaped courtyard garden and roof terrace provide a choice of secure outside space for you to enjoy and complete the resident amenities at Eden Court.

Description

Eden Grange care home boasts 67 spacious en-suite bedrooms, along with 6 one bedroom care suites that are perfect for couples or those looking for that little bit of extra space. Each care suite comprises of an en-suite bedroom plus a delightful lounge and kitchenette, providing a greater level of privacy.
